FAYETTEVILLE — Arkansas coach Dave Van Horn was ejected in the second inning of Friday's game against Ole Miss at Baum Stadium.
Van Horn was warned and then ejected within seconds by home plate umpire Rob Healey. It appeared Van Horn was arguing balls and strikes from the dugout.
The ejection was Van Horn's first since an April 13, 2013, game against LSU. Arkansas first baseman Clark Eagan was ejected in the fifth inning by Healey for appearing to protest a strike call.
Eagan will be suspended for Saturday's game against Ole Miss. Van Horn's ejection does not carry a suspension.
